
Kids Creekside 2.0 Chestnut Twin Bookcase Bed
SKU: 3464041P
With a timeless look and classic construction, the Creekside 2.0 bookcase bed is a wonderful choice for saving space in your child's room. Crafted with pine veneers in a warm chestnut finish, this twin-size bed features a bookcase headboard with shelves that have integrated wire management to help keep your child's favorite things within arm's reach. Mattress and foundation sold separately. This product requires a bunkie board (sold separately).

How do the integrated wire management features work in the headboard?
The bookcase headboard is designed for the modern child, featuring shelves with integrated wire management ports. These discrete openings allow for the seamless routing of charging cables for tablets, e-readers, or bedside lamps. This keeps electronics powered and within arm's reach while preventing a cluttered and potentially hazardous tangle of cords on the floor.
What type of mattress support is required for this twin bed?
To ensure proper mattress support and maintain a safe, low-profile height, this bed requires a bunkie board (sold separately). A bunkie board provides a consistent, flat surface that preserves the life of the mattress while keeping the sleeping surface at a height that is easily accessible for younger children transitioning into their first "big kid" bed.
